Modern blend, likely meaning ruler or king
Tyreke is a modern American invention, likely created by blending the prefix 'Ty-' with the name 'Tariq' or 'Enrique'. While it lacks a singular ancient root, it is often associated with the Arabic Tariq, meaning 'morning star' or 'he who knocks at the door'. In a contemporary US context, it is frequently perceived as a strong, rhythmic name with athletic associations.
Less common today
Tyreke isn't in the latest US Top 1000. It last peaked at #739 in 1999.
